Miguel Andrade 1,263 Posted June 1, 2002 Share Posted June 1, 2002 One of my favorite concert works cd's... TreeSong is very beautiful, with is long melodies on the first and third movements. The Violin Concerto is a little diferent from the original version, recorded by Slatkin on Varese (long out of print) -- but a very interesting work with shades from Williams favorite masters.As for Three Pieces from Schindler's List, this one is my favorite recording... There's something on Shaham's playing that make's it special, at least for me.So I guess this mean, on my humble opinion, that you should really get this one!
